Based upon present information, it appears as however SARS-CoV-2 mutates a lot more gradually compared to the seasonal influenza. Particularly, SARS-CoV-2 appears towards have actually a mutation price of lower than 25 mutations annually, whereas the seasonal influenza has actually a mutation price of practically fifty mutations annually.
Considered that the SARS-CoV-2 genome is actually practically two times as big as the seasonal influenza genome, it appears as however the seasonal influenza mutates approximately 4 opportunities as quick as SARS-CoV-2. That the seasonal influenza mutates therefore rapidly is actually exactly why it has the ability to evade our vaccines, therefore the considerably slower mutation price of SARS-CoV-2 provides our team really wish for the prospective advancement of efficient lasting vaccines versus the infection.
